Trip to the Burabay, the pearl of Kazakhstan.

Hi, last weekend we visited the Burabay.

https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Burabay_National_Park

This place is located about 260 km from Astana, the capital of Kazakhstan.

It’s a national Park. On the territory of which there are lakes with crystal clear water, surrounded by thick pine forests with healing air, high picturesque mountains with lots of animals and plants.

This place I think deserves to come there and thousands of miles away. And of course it is desirable to live there for at least a week. But we were limited in time and therefore stayed there for two days.

Burabay from Astana can be reached by excellent quality highway.

In Burabay there are many hotels for any budget. We paid about $ 100 per night for a couple with four children, though without food, we were so comfortable. Since it was the end of the season, so it was not crowded.

We walked along the embankment, visited a good zoo, a local Church, took a lot of photos, the local scenery is admirable.

And pine air heals soul and body.)))

We rode a bike along the lake, about 25 km, there is a good bike path.

Yes, indeed, now Kazakhstan is not so popular among tourists.

In my opinion, Kazakhstan is convenient both for outdoor enthusiasts and for lovers of urban ( comfortable tourism). There are such megacities as Almaty, Astana-the capital , Chimkent (very ancient city), Turkestan (the historical center of the Turkic civilization). Where there is everything for lovers of urban tourism. I think that the prices will pleasantly surprise tourists in these cities a lot of comfortable hotels for every pocket.
